J Child Adolesc Psychopharmacol ; 12(4): 351-3, 2002.
Article in English | MEDLINE | ID: mdl-12625996

ABSTRACT

This paper reports a case of an olanzapine overdose in a 12-year-old boy. An opioid-like presentation was noted. Despite a high serum level of olanzapine, the patient made a complete recovery and showed no sequelae at follow-up.
